The FiiO EH11 was officially launched today (the 16th). The announcement was made through FiiO’s official profiles on the social media platforms Facebook, Instagram, and X (formerly Twitter). In the post announcing its new Bluetooth on-ear headphones, the manufacturer emphasized that the product features a compact retro design with wooden ear cups. Inspiration from the 1980s

According to FiiO, the design of the EH11 was inspired by compact on-ear headphones from the 1980s. The new on-ear model from the popular Digital Audio Player (DAP) manufacturer features a body made primarily of translucent plastic, with an adjustment system based on sliding a thin metal plate. This appearance is similar to that of the on-ear headphones that accompanied the first Sony Walkman (TPS-L2), which played cassette tapes.

As can be seen in the image above, the headphones used by Sony had a version with orange foam pads. Coincidence or not, the EH11 also uses foam pads in the same color.

It is important to note that the ear pads are replaceable and available in several color options.

Even though simple materials are employed, the wooden finish on the ear cups adds an appealing aesthetic that, in my opinion, is more refined than that of the Moondrop Old Fashioned, released in November 2025. Furthermore, the FiiO model is even more interesting for being wireless, offering greater freedom of use.

However, not everything is perfect. Unfortunately, the EH11 is not foldable like the well-known Koss Porta Pro. Personally, I do not consider this a major drawback, since FiiO’s Bluetooth on-ear headphone is lightweight (92 g) and can be comfortably worn around the neck.

A design inspired by the past, with innovative features

The EH11 not only supports Bluetooth 6.0 and the LDAC codec, but also introduces innovative control mechanisms. By rotating the right ear cup, the user can move forward or backward through the tracks of the album being played. By rotating the left ear cup, it is possible to control the playback volume.

To pause or resume music playback, the user simply needs to press once the button located on top of the right ear cup of the EH11. The same command is also used to answer phone calls.

How does the FiiO EH11 sound?

On-ear headphones are already relatively scarce in the market, and most of them feature a closed-back design. In order to maintain good sound quality, FiiO decided to adopt a semi-open design in the EH11, delivering a frequency response close to the 2018 Harman target curve.

If the listener does not appreciate the default sound signature of the FiiO EH11, it is possible to create a custom equalization through the FiiO Control app.

There are also preset equalization profiles for musical genres such as pop, jazz, and classical music. Interestingly, FiiO also included an equalization profile developed specifically for gaming, which, according to the company, “improves the perception of footsteps and gunshots.”

FiiO EH11: Specifications

Frequency response: 17 Hz – 40 kHz
Driver: 40 mm dynamic
Impedance: 16 Ω
Weight: 92 g
Bluetooth version: 6.0
Supported Bluetooth codecs: SBC and LDAC
Battery life: 30 h
Charging time: 2 h

Release, price, and availability

The FiiO EH11 is already available in Translucent Black, Translucent Off-White, Burgundy Red, and Cyan (light blue) color options for approximately US$50 on AliExpress.
